Rachel Weisz was born on March 7, 1970, in London and is a British actress and producer. She is considered one of the most versatile performers of her generation and has made a name for herself in both independent cinema and major blockbuster productions.
Rachel Weisz achieved her international breakthrough in 1999 with the role of Evelyn Carnahan in "The Mummy," an action-packed adventure film that became a box office hit. The 2001 sequel "The Mummy Returns" solidified her status as an audience favorite. At the same time, however, Rachel Weisz consistently worked on demanding projects, demonstrating her acting prowess in films such as "Enemy at the Gates" from 2001 or "About a Boy" from 2002.
Rachel Weisz reached the pinnacle of her career in 2005 with her compelling performance in "The Constant Gardener," for which she won both the Oscar and the Golden Globe for Best Supporting Actress. In the following years, she proved her versatility in productions such as "The Fountain" from 2006, "The Brothers Bloom" from 2008, "Agora" from 2009, and "The Lobster" from 2015. Rachel Weisz received particular attention for her performance in "The Favourite" from 2018, which earned her another Oscar nomination. Her more recent work includes "Black Widow" from 2021 and "Dead Ringers" from 2023.
The German dubbing voice of Rachel Weisz has been provided by Claudia Urbschat-Mingues for many years.
